Q: Is 18,720,676 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 18,720,676 is not a prime number.

Why is 18,720,676 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 18720676 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 13 26 52 173 346 692 2,081 2,249 4,162 4,498 8,324 8,996 27,053 54,106 108,212 360,013 720,026 1,440,052 4,680,169 9,360,338 and 18,720,676, with no remainder.

Since 18,720,676 cannot be divided by just 1 and 18,720,676, it is not a prime number.
